I was at Vicarage Road last Sunday to witness Watford struggle to break down a Hull side who more than deserved their share of the spoils – and it was clear the Hornets badly missed Ismaila Sarr.
Pre-match, manager Slaven Bilic had stated he ‘hoped’ winger Sarr, who had been on World Cup duty with Senegal, would be available.

As it turned out, Sarr was not even on the bench. As Watford laboured to a draw, I am sure Bilic would have been really disappointed that he was not involved.
